Industry Classification
AD North Ltd operates within SIC code 59111, classified as "Motion picture production activities." This sector encompasses companies engaged in producing motion pictures, television programs, and related content. Key characteristics include high creative input, reliance on project-based revenue streams, often irregular cash flows, and the necessity for skilled personnel such as directors and production teams. Capital requirements vary but often include investment in equipment and post-production technology.Relative Performance
Being incorporated in December 2022, AD North Ltd is a very young company with only two full financial years reported. Its financials show a modest asset base with net assets increasing from £16 in 2023 to £24,298 in 2024, primarily driven by a significant increase in cash balances from £2,439 to £44,576. The company is small by industry standards—its current assets and liabilities remain relatively low, consistent with a micro to small business category. The company employs 2 persons (including the director), indicating a lean operation typical of start-ups in this space. Unlike established players that may generate millions in revenue and hold significant fixed assets, AD North Ltd is still building its operational and financial foundation. The absence of reported turnover or detailed profit and loss figures limits a full profitability analysis, but net asset growth and positive working capital suggest improving financial stability.Sector Trends Impact
The motion picture production industry in the UK is influenced by several trends:
- Increasing demand for streaming content has expanded opportunities for production companies, especially those agile enough to serve digital platforms.
- Technological advancements have lowered barriers to entry with more affordable production equipment and editing software, benefiting smaller companies like AD North Ltd.
- However, competition is intense, with many micro and small firms vying for commissions and funding.
- The sector is sensitive to economic cycles; during downturns, discretionary budgets for new productions may tighten.
- Government incentives and tax reliefs for film production in the UK are supportive factors, potentially benefiting this company if it qualifies.
Overall, these trends provide growth potential but also require strategic positioning to secure projects and cash flow.
